    Bitter Jerky

    Was the ash in your firepot and chamber vacuumed out before you smoked the jerky?  If not, I would suggest starting with a clean pot and chamber and see what kind of results that gives you.

    Davy Crockett Grill Temp. Issue!

    First off - don't go off of any temp gauges on the grill - get yourself a good probe thermometer that you can clip to the grates and measure your temps accurately. Cold temps can affect your grill as well.  A welders blanket can help with this. GMG can help with your P settings if you need to...
